Cash App Launches Instant Bitcoin Payments, Expands Fintech Ecosystem
Cash App, the payments platform owned by Jack Dorsey’s Block Inc., has unveiled its most ambitious update yet, bringing instant Bitcoin payments, stablecoin transfers, AI-driven finance tools, and expanded banking features to millions of users. Dubbed the “Cash App Release,” the update reflects a broader push to integrate cryptocurrency, banking, and automation for everyday money management.
Lightning-Fast Bitcoin and Stablecoin Payments
At the forefront of the update is Cash App’s support for the Lightning Network, enabling users to send Bitcoin instantly and without fees. Later this month, users will also be able to pay Lightning invoices in U.S. dollars, streamlining fast, low-cost payments for those who don’t hold Bitcoin.
A new Bitcoin Map lets users locate nearby merchants, including Square sellers accepting Bitcoin, making crypto spending more practical. In addition, Cash App now supports stablecoin transfers, allowing eligible users to send and receive digital dollars. According to the company, combining Bitcoin and stablecoins “bridges” faster money movement across its ecosystem.
Enhanced Banking with Cash App Green
Cash App Green introduces upgraded benefits for users who don’t rely on traditional direct deposits, which account for nearly 40% of its customers. By depositing at least $300 or spending $500 per month via Cash App, users gain perks like no ATM fees, overdraft protection, higher borrowing limits, and improved savings rates. Around 8 million users are set to benefit from these expanded features.

Through Cash App Borrow, eligible customers in 48 states can now borrow up to $500, even with credit scores below 580. The platform also integrates Afterpay directly into the app, allowing users to manage purchases and balances seamlessly.
AI Assistance and Peer-to-Peer Upgrades
Cash App introduces Moneybot, an AI-powered assistant designed to provide personalized financial insights and help users take actionable steps toward better money management. Meanwhile, peer-to-peer tools continue to grow. Cash App Pools now has over 1.7 million users, and teen accounts offer up to 3.5% APY on savings, with enhanced parental controls.

Enhanced security measures remain central, with AI-powered fraud detection having blocked over $2 billion in scams since 2020. Core protections like PINs, biometric login, and instant card locking ensure user safety.
